India Drop Sourav Ganguli and Rahul Dravid for ODI Series
January 20, 2008
Indian selectors have dropped experienced batsman Sourav Ganguly for next month’s triangular series in Australia, which also includes Sri Lanka.

Young Indian fast bowler Ishant Sharma took the crucial wicket of Australian captain Ricky Ponting just before lunch on the fourth day of the third Test at the WACA Ground.
